Is anyone else a boxing fan?

I never got into it until I started boxing myself a year ago.. Now I've been rolling out the tapes of the old classics..

Anyway, naturally staying up late to watch the Pacman I feel terribly sorry for those that pay for boxing on PPV.. The whole thing is rigged..

If it's not the non-mandatory drugs test before a fight (which they don't have) and Khan's ridiculous match-up with Peterson going to pot it's the ridiculous fiasco including two over-hyped thugs getting a boxing licence from outside the UK to fight in the UK it's this...

Did anyone else see the Pacman fight and witness what I just saw?.. Bookies paid out before the results on a Pacman win, he outpunched Bradley by just under 100, outpunched with powerpunches by 90+ and won the first 9 out of 10 rounds.. I thought I was seeing things when one judged called it a close 115-113 for Pacman, then the incredible happened.. The other two scored it 115-113 Bradley which must go down as one of the most bizarre decisions in Boxing.. Bradley even admitted to losing the fight before the results were announced at his coach had it 8-3 Pacman.. Crazy.

The worst of all is that a rematch is now on, another PPV and a load of other judges, promoters, commissions getting incredibly rich.. The whole sport is dead..

What also is a joke is the fact Pac pulled up for the last 3 rounds as he had it in the bag.. The 12th round especially the simple target was not to knocked out and Bradley was a spent force..

I can only assume Bradley was given many points for body shots, but the majority of them were blocked by Pac or had very little impact..

I watched the JMM Pac fight and I called it close, JMM had good reasons to feel agrieved but afterwards the percentages were in Pacs favour... This fight though wasn't even in any doubt.. Bradley has won because 2 judges were all over the place with their scoring.. Manny comfortably won rounds 2-8 which would give him the standard 7-5 rounds favour.. Not to mention the 11th was clearly in Pacs favour as was the 10th in which he edged.. Only the 1st, 9th and 12th I'd give to Bradley..

Crazy decison.. And the controversary begins with information coming out that a rematch had already been agreed before the fight had even begun.. It would make sense, a controversary decision and another big payday allround..
